# Who Are We

<div><figure><img src="/files/6c7ixwPYblcgca1uAqiJ" alt=""><figcaption></figcaption></figure> <figure><img src="/files/OGWjLKnAdDRpfmaRxp08" alt=""><figcaption></figcaption></figure> <figure><img src="/files/4c9Xpdm7WUot0ur2RrKe" alt=""><figcaption></figcaption></figure> <figure><img src="/files/6Q9pgEV9IoNSXK1vjJ4K" alt=""><figcaption></figcaption></figure> <figure><img src="/files/rf2rQuzsDBSSyk3PEUvQ" alt=""><figcaption></figcaption></figure></div>

## 🔁 Core Game Loop

* Participate in an auction with **$SPINFUN** to control a Gambling town.
* **You can only bid in one city at a time.**
* The highest bidder becomes the **attacker**—**50% of the highest $SPINFUN bid goes to the current defender, 50% is burned**. All other bids are **fully refunded**.
* Using **staked Who Are We PFPs** and **Blockspingaming** **Slot NFTs** are optional to use, but bring benefits that can be used to attack and defend.
* Each cycle runs on a **20-minute loop**:
  * **10 minutes for bidding**
  * **10 minutes for the slot battle**
* **Winners of the slot battle earn Victory Sats**, which count toward the Bitcoin Leaderboard. As long as he controls Gambling town, he accumulates Victory Sats

<figure><img src="/files/0tKkO9YjgH1DIV72WGNl" alt="" width="563"><figcaption></figcaption></figure>

## 🏆 The Bitcoin Leaderboard

Winning battles earns you **Victory Sats**—points that climb the leaderboard.

At **00:00 UTC on the 1st of each month**, we tally the Victory Sats.\
The **top players** split a fixed **Bitcoin prize pool**—scaled by rank, and several wild card winners who are not top-ranked but still fought honorably. But the core of the prizes goes to the top-ranked.

## ⚔️ ATTACKING RULES

* Anyone can attack, with or without a Slot NFT.
* If you don’t have a Slot NFT, you'll be assigned a random slot game.
* If you have a Slot NFT, you can use it, or go random.
* **Attacking requires Rounds.**
  * Attackers must hold at least **200 Rounds** in their arsenal to be eligible.
  * **1 Round = 1 spin** in Slot Battle.
  * Rounds are **purchased in the shop using USDC, 50% goes to fund the Bitcoin prizes.**

## 🛡️ DEFENDING RULES

* Anyone can defend, with or without NFTs.
* Without a Who Are We PFP, you have no protection and can be attacked every 10 minutes.
* With a PFP, you get 3-round battle protection—you can’t be attacked for 3 battles and earn Victory Sat points.
* Without a Slot NFT, you're assigned a random slot.
* With a Slot NFT, you can use it and strategize Volatility to improve your chances&#x20;

## 🎰 Slot Battle Mechanics

* Slot Battle is either **25, 50, or 125 spins**.
* Both attacker and defender spin.
* Payouts are totaled, then **rarity bonuses** apply:

| Slot NFT Rarity | Bonus |
| --------------- | ----- |
| Bronze          | +5%   |
| Silver          | +10%  |
| Gold            | +15%  |
| Platinum        | +20%  |

<div><figure><img src="/files/GmKgy65euuH0ncznV0xN" alt=""><figcaption><p>Platinum</p></figcaption></figure> <figure><img src="/files/VyDlyXxp5p2kJCdH3YtZ" alt=""><figcaption><p>Gold</p></figcaption></figure> <figure><img src="/files/lJZkJ0ZLvXkgywtfzdxO" alt=""><figcaption><p>Silver</p></figcaption></figure> <figure><img src="/files/fzYEDTY09vpxsv8ptDCB" alt=""><figcaption><p>Bronze</p></figcaption></figure></div>

Higher boosted payout **wins the city**. No ties. No retries.

## ⚡ Optional Features

* **Reveal the Defender Arsenal**\
  Use $SPINFUN to see which Slot NFT you're up against, and the slot battle spin count (25, 50, or 125). Select the right Slot (with the appropriate volatility) to enhance your chances of winning the battle.
* **Instant Result**\
  Skip the spin animation. Pay $SPINFUN to get the result immediately. (burned on use)

<figure><img src="/files/PwIqV3W7DRJiUrARGlZQ" alt=""><figcaption></figcaption></figure>


---

# Agent Instructions: Querying This Documentation

If you need additional information that is not directly available in this page, you can query the documentation dynamically by asking a question.

Perform an HTTP GET request on the current page URL with the `ask` query parameter:

```
GET https://blockspingaming.gitbook.io/blockspingaming-whitepaper/nft-games/who-are-we.md?ask=<question>
```

The question should be specific, self-contained, and written in natural language.
The response will contain a direct answer to the question and relevant excerpts and sources from the documentation.

Use this mechanism when the answer is not explicitly present in the current page, you need clarification or additional context, or you want to retrieve related documentation sections.
